No. Different flywheel, clutch, transmission mount and driveshaft. The differential is also different depending on the year of the car... I've posed all of this in the past three days, look through the forum a bit, you're asking NOTHING new. EDIT: You can swap over all these parts though... naturally.
As for why no do a 1JZ or 2JZ? They're still a lot more effort and money and the 7M is still a good engine.
